Updated: May 2014 This document provides information on how Microsoft products and cryptographic modules comply with the U. S. Federal government standard, Federal Information Processing Standard ( FIPS) 140 – Security Requirements for Cryptographic Modules [ FIPS 140]. This document is primarily focused on providing information for three parties: Procurement Officer – Responsible for verifying that Microsoft products (or even third-party applications) are either FIPS 140 validated or utilize a Microsoft FIPS 140 validated cryptographic module. System Integrator – Responsible for ensuring that Microsoft Products are configured properly to use only FIPS 140 validated cryptographic modules. Software Developer – Responsible for building software products that utilize Microsoft FIPS 140 validated cryptographic modules. This document is broken into seven major sections: FIPS 140 Overview – Provides an overview of the FIPS 140 standard as well as provides some historical information about the standard. Microsoft Product Validation ( Information for Procurement Officers and Auditors) – Provides information on how Microsoft products are FIPS 140 validated. Information for System Integrators – Describes how to configure and verify that Microsoft Products are being used in a manner consistent with the product’s FIPS 140 Security Policy. Information for Software Developers – Identifies how developers can leverage the Microsoft FIPS 140 validated cryptographic modules. FAQ – Frequently Asked Questions. Microsoft FIPS 140 Validated Cryptographic Modules – Explains Microsoft cryptographic architecture and identifies specific modules that are FIPS 140 validated. Cryptographic Algorithms – Lists the cryptographic algorithm, modes, states, key sizes, Windows versions, and corresponding cryptographic algorithm validation certificates.
